Australia wants to salvage free trade deal
Australia's former foreign minister and current high commissioner to the UK, says the country is committed to trade liberalisation, after President Donald Trump withdrew the US from the Trans-Pacific Partnership. Alexander Downer spoke to Dan Damon.
